Automation Tester (SC Cleared)
Key Responsibilities
1. Test Planning & Execution
? Develop, implement, and execute comprehensive test plans for GOV.UK digital services.
? Identify key testing objectives and ensure coverage of user requirements across different environments.
2. Functional & Non-Functional Testing
? Conduct functional, regression, integration, and user acceptance testing (UAT).
? Perform non-functional testing, including performance, security, and usability testing.
3. Automation & Test Framework Development
? Design and implement test automation frameworks using industry best practices.
? Develop and maintain automated test scripts using Java, JavaScript, Playwright, RestAssured (BDD), or similar frameworks.
? Automate API testing using tools such as Postman, RestAssured, or equivalent.
? Integrate automated tests into CI/CD pipelines for continuous testing and deployment.
4. Defect Management & Reporting
? Identify, document, and track defects using test management tools (Azure DevOps, JIRA).
? Work closely with development teams to resolve issues effectively.
? Produce detailed test reports and communicate findings to stakeholders.
5. Collaboration & Agile Delivery
? Work in Agile environments (Scrum/Kanban), contributing to sprint planning and retrospectives.
? Collaborate with developers, product managers, and business analysts to define test strategies.
? Provide guidance and mentor junior testers in automation best practices.
6. Compliance with GOV.UK & DDAT Standards
? Follow GOV.UK service design principles and DDAT frameworks for testing government applications.
? Ensure all tests align with security and compliance regulations .
Technical Skills & Experience
? 6+ years of experience in test automation and software quality assurance.
? Hands-on experience in automation testing frameworks such as:
-
Playwright, Selenium, Cypress (UI automation)
RestAssured (BDD), Postman (API testing)
Proficiency in Java, JavaScript for writing automated tests.
Experience building test automation frameworks from scratch.
Strong understanding of microservices architecture and its testing challenges.
Familiarity with CI/CD tools such as Jenkins, GitHub Actions, or GitLab CI.
Knowledge of Front End testing (React, JavaScript, HTML, CSS)
Experience in SQL and relational database testing .
